Public Sector Pension Investment Board (PSP Investments)'s Q3 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2015, Public Sector Pension Investment Board (PSP Investments) held 1,301 positions worth $11.2B, down 19% from $13.8B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 24% of the portfolio.

Public Sector Pension Investment Board (PSP Investments) withdrew a net $926M in Q3 2015, closing 47 positions and reducing 1,144 holdings. Its most notable exit was HOSPIRA INC, an estimated $44.7M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 16% of assets, down from 16%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Healthcare.

Against the trend, Public Sector Pension Investment Board (PSP Investments) opened a new position in iShares MSCI Australia ETF worth $30.8M.
